这是本文档旧的修订版!
在3D打印过程中,在LCD上可能会出现“M112 called Emergency Stop”提示。 该提示是在使用OctoPrint的时候才会出现,通过分析OctoPrint中的日志,我们发现了错误来源。
Recv: Error:Heaters switched off. MINTEMP BED triggered! Changing monitoring state from "Operational" to "Error" Send: M112 Send: N228135 M112*30 Send: N228136 M104 T0 S0*29 Send: N228137 M140 S0*88 Changing monitoring state from "Error" to "Offline after error" Connection closed, closing down monitor
首先是OctoPrint收到了一个Error信息,提示“MINTEMP BED”错误,然后OctoPrint才发送的M112指令。
MINTEMP BED错误是热床的温度,忽然发现了剧烈的温度波动就会提示。比如热床温度是60度,他忽然降到40度,又忽然升回60度,这样子的温度剧烈波动就会触发MINTEMP BED错误。
该问题主要是热敏电阻故障导致,热敏电阻电缆在长期运行中出现问题,热敏电阻老化产生故障,都可以导致该问题。